Displays the received carrier frequency offset in Hz. The range is the same as the acquisition range
of the modem – 60 kHz.
Displays the signal level of the received carrier in dBm. The range supported is (+)15–(-60) dBm.
Displays the measured BER. This requires that the modem be set to Test mode for Rx. If a
Fireberd is supplying a data pattern, only the Test mode for the Rx needs to be turned on. The
Fireberd data pattern and the modems data pattern must match to work properly.
Displays the buffer fill status in a percentage format.
Displays the estimated Eb/No of the received carrier. The range is threshold to 20 dB Eb/No.
Displays the estimated BER based on the demodulator's measurement of the carrier to noise.
The difference between BER and BERT is that BER is estimated in the
demodulator, while BERT is measured when the Test mode is turned ON.

Displays the current search delay value.
Displays the current frequency offset between the outbound interferer and the desired inbound.
Displays the estimated Eb/No of the received carrier. The range is threshold to 20 dB Eb/No.
Displays the ratio of outbound interferer power to desired inbound power. The range is ±10 dB.
